Bangalore:
Karnataka on Sunday reported 28,264 new cases of COVID-19 and 68 deaths, taking the tally to 37,85,295 and the death toll to 38,942.
A health bulletin said 29,244 were discharged, taking the total number of cured people to 34,95,239.
Of the new cases, 11,938 were from Bengaluru Urban, with 10,454 people being discharged and 14 virus-related deaths.
The total number of active cases across the state now stands at 2,51,084.
While the positivity rate for the day stood at 16.38 per cent, the case fatality rate (CFR) was 0.24 per cent.
Of the 68 deaths, 14 are Bengaluru Urban, Mysore (10), Dakshina Kannada and Ballari (7), Tumakuru (4), Chitradurga (3), Belagavi, Chamarajanagar, Haveri, Kalaburagi, Mandya, Raichur and Uttara Kannada (2), his others after.
After Bengaluru Urban, Mysuru reported the second highest number of cases with 2,322, Dharwad 1,356, Tumakuru 1,165, Ballari 964, Mandya 953, Hassan 859, followed by others.
Bengaluru Urban district now has a total of 17,10,198 cases, Mysuru 2,20,643 and Tumakuru 1,53,479.
According to the bulletin, Bengaluru Urban tops the list with 15,61,445 discharges, followed by Mysuru with 2,06,204 and Tumakuru at 1,42,518.
Overall, a total of 6,17,48,173 samples have been tested, of which 1,72,483 were on Sunday alone.
